To keep the interior compartment simple, Frank Wallic was tapped to construct a bomber-style bench seat and matching interior panels out of aluminum. The bench received a cushion covered in old duffel bag material that accentuates the gennie Air Force surplus seatbelts. Notice how the stained wood floor contrasts with the raw aluminum and olive drab green interior appointments for a very utilitarian vibe. View Related Article
